Occupational asthma and rhinoconjunctivitis caused by senna

T Helin1, S Mäkinen-Kiljunen

  • 1Helsinki University Central Hospital, Department of Allergic Diseases, Finland.

Allergy
|March 1, 1996
PubMed
Summary

Occupational sensitization to senna is rare. This case study details a factory worker who developed allergic asthma and rhinoconjunctivitis due to senna exposure, confirmed by allergy testing.

Area of Science:

  • Occupational allergy
  • Immunology
  • Pulmonary medicine

Background:

  • Occupational sensitization to senna is infrequently documented.
  • Senna, a plant-based laxative, is also used in some industrial products.

Observation:

  • A 21-year-old atopic factory worker developed allergic asthma and rhinoconjunctivitis after 5 months of occupational exposure to senna in hair dye manufacturing.
  • The patient showed a strong positive reaction during a bronchial challenge test with senna.

Findings:

  • Skin prick test revealed a 12-mm wheal.
  • Radioallergosorbent test (RAST) for senna was highly positive (class 4), with no cross-reactivity to pollens or foods.
  • SDS-PAGE and IgE immunoblotting identified specific senna protein bands recognized by the patient's IgE antibodies.

Implications:

  • This case highlights senna as a potential occupational allergen in the cosmetic industry.
  • Prompt job modification led to complete symptom resolution, underscoring the importance of allergen avoidance.
